news 2026/5/1 6:29:18

QWEN3-CODER:AI如何颠覆传统编程方式?

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
QWEN3-CODER:AI如何颠覆传统编程方式?

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
使用QWEN3-CODER开发一个Python脚本,实现自动化数据清洗功能。要求:1. 从CSV文件读取数据;2. 自动识别并处理缺失值;3. 对数值型数据进行标准化处理;4. 输出清洗后的数据到新CSV文件。请使用pandas库,并添加适当注释说明AI生成的代码逻辑。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

QWEN3-CODER:AI如何颠覆传统编程方式?

最近尝试用QWEN3-CODER这个AI编程助手完成了一个数据清洗的小项目,整个过程让我对AI辅助开发有了全新的认识。以前写这种数据处理脚本至少要查半天文档,现在通过自然语言描述需求就能快速生成可运行代码,效率提升非常明显。

1. 项目背景与需求分析

这次要做的是一个典型的ETL(提取-转换-加载)流程中的数据处理环节。原始数据是销售记录的CSV文件,存在三个主要问题:

  • 部分商品价格字段缺失
  • 客户年龄存在异常值(如200岁)
  • 销售额单位不统一(有的带美元符号,有的是纯数字)

传统编程需要手动处理这些情况,而通过QWEN3-CODER,可以用自然语言直接描述这些需求。

2. AI辅助开发实战过程

2.1 初始代码生成

我首先向QWEN3-CODER描述了基本需求:"用Python写一个脚本,用pandas读取CSV文件,处理缺失值,标准化数值数据,输出到新文件"。AI立即生成了包含以下核心功能的代码框架:

  1. 使用pandas的read_csv函数加载数据
  2. 自动检测各列的缺失值比例
  3. 对数值列进行均值填充
  4. 使用Z-score方法标准化数据
  5. 最后用to_csv输出结果

2.2 智能调试与优化

第一版代码运行时发现两个问题:

  • 某些文本列也被错误地标准化了
  • 日期字段被当作数值处理

通过QWEN3-CODER的对话功能,我补充说明:"需要区分数值列和文本列,日期列保持原样"。AI立即调整了代码,添加了列类型自动检测逻辑:

  1. 先通过dtypes识别各列数据类型
  2. 只对float和int类型的列做标准化
  3. 为日期列添加特殊处理
  4. 保留文本列不变

2.3 异常值处理增强

原始数据中存在明显异常值(如年龄>120),我进一步要求:"添加异常值检测,将超过3倍标准差的值视为异常"。QWEN3-CODER很聪明地:

  1. 计算每个数值列的均值和标准差
  2. 标记超出μ±3σ范围的值
  3. 提供选项用中位数替换或直接删除
  4. 在注释中说明处理逻辑

3. AI编程的优势体验

整个开发过程中,QWEN3-CODER展现出几个突出优势:

  1. 上下文理解能力强:能准确捕捉"数据清洗"的具体含义和常见操作
  2. 库函数掌握精准:对pandas的各种方法调用非常熟练
  3. 错误处理周全:自动添加了try-catch块处理文件IO异常
  4. 注释清晰合理:生成的代码有详细的步骤说明

特别是当我说"用更稳健的方法处理缺失值"时,AI不仅将均值填充改为中位数填充,还添加了缺失值比例统计,这种理解深度令人印象深刻。

4. 与传统编程的对比

回想以前手动写类似脚本的经历,AI辅助开发至少带来三方面变革:

  1. 开发速度:从2小时缩短到15分钟
  2. 学习成本:不需要熟记每个pandas方法的参数
  3. 代码质量:内置了更多边界情况处理

不过也需要注意,AI生成的代码仍需人工复核,特别是业务逻辑相关的部分。

5. 实践建议

经过这次实践,总结出几点使用AI编程助手的经验:

  1. 需求描述要具体:越详细的输入会得到越精准的输出
  2. 分步验证:不要一次性要求完成复杂功能
  3. 理解生成代码:不能完全当黑盒使用
  4. 结合文档查阅:对关键算法还是要了解原理

这次项目让我深刻体会到InsCode(快马)平台的价值。它不仅集成了QWEN3-CODER这样的智能编程助手,还能一键部署数据处理的成果为在线服务。我尝试将脚本部署为API后,团队其他成员可以直接上传CSV获取清洗后的数据,整个过程无需操心服务器配置,确实大大提升了工作效率。

对于经常需要处理数据的同学,这种"AI编码+即时部署"的工作流非常值得尝试。从我的体验来看,即使是编程新手,也能在平台上快速实现专业级的数据处理流程。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
使用QWEN3-CODER开发一个Python脚本,实现自动化数据清洗功能。要求:1. 从CSV文件读取数据;2. 自动识别并处理缺失值;3. 对数值型数据进行标准化处理;4. 输出清洗后的数据到新CSV文件。请使用pandas库,并添加适当注释说明AI生成的代码逻辑。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/22 17:15:15

WeMod专业版免费解锁终极指南:两种补丁方案深度解析

WeMod专业版免费解锁终极指南:两种补丁方案深度解析 【免费下载链接】Wemod-Patcher WeMod patcher allows you to get some WeMod Pro features absolutely free 项目地址: https://gitcode.com/gh_mirrors/we/Wemod-Patcher 想要零成本体验WeMod专业版的所…

作者头像 李华
网站建设 2026/5/1 6:26:33

1小时快速原型:用VirtualBox构建渗透测试环境

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个自动化脚本,快速部署包含以下组件的渗透测试环境:1.Kali Linux虚拟机(预装工具集) 2.Metasploitable 2靶机 3.自定义网络拓扑 4.自动化漏洞扫描配置…

作者头像 李华
网站建设 2026/4/30 3:33:24

电商系统数据字典设计实战:从0到1完整案例

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个电商系统数据字典案例展示页面,包含以下核心模块:1. 用户模块(用户ID、用户名、密码哈希、手机号等)2. 商品模块&#xff0…

作者头像 李华
网站建设 2026/4/30 17:17:08

告别手动比对:Cherry Pick效率提升300%的技巧

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个高效的cherry-pick工作流工具,功能包括:1)自动扫描所有分支的提交信息 2)基于语义相似度推荐相关提交 3)批量拣选多个提交并自动解决简单冲突 4)生…

作者头像 李华
网站建设 2026/4/19 13:18:59

AI一键搞定:Linux安装Docker全自动解决方案

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个自动化脚本,能够在Linux系统上自动检测环境并安装Docker。脚本应包含以下功能:1. 自动识别Linux发行版(Ubuntu/CentOS等)2.…

作者头像 李华
网站建设 2026/4/18 3:47:12

电商大促实战:用PM2处理百万级并发Node.js服务

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个电商促销场景的Node.js高并发解决方案。要求:1. 使用PM2集群模式 2. 实现自动负载均衡 3. 包含日志切割和集中管理 4. 集成性能监控 5. 生成压力测试脚本。基于…

作者头像 李华